		<description><![CDATA[House of Mercy epitomises South Africans’ sheer determination to overcome adversity and bring hope to others. Located in Kagiso, a township situated in the Krugersdorp area west of Johannesburg, House of Mercy is a safe place that gives all people suffering from disease and neglect holistic support. The organisation was founded in 2004 by Maria Mpakathi following the passing of her brother. She used her grief as the driving force to start House of Mercy an organisation that helps others. Today, Mpakaphi operates from a three-roomed building and currently assists 650 people every month. Sadly, House of Mercy is under-funded and in much need of assistance. Which is why the Mzansi Room Rescue stepped in to help affect positive change on site. Mzansi Room Rescue is a YouTube home makeover show that aims to showcase how paint, DIY, décor styling and colour inspiration can transform any space, and on a modest budget, too. The show takes South Africans on a journey of renewed hope using décor, design and purpose-fit products. 		<description><![CDATA[Mzansi Room Rescue is a new home makeover show created and presented by a powerhouse of three incredible, inspiring and fabulous women whose aim is to touch the lives of people one room transformation at a time. The creators of this new YouTube series are Katlego Kondlo, Bridgette Mandava and Patty Mulauzi, who steer Plascon’s Decorative Team and are specialists in interior design, décor, paint and colour. On the show, each of these uber femmes has a dedicated role: Kondlo is the DIY expert, Mandava tackles interior styling and Mulauzi is the colourista – “like a barista for colour” she quips! Mzansi Room Rescue launched its inaugural episode in June 2020 and was met with amazing views, social media reviews and a high level of engagement.
